Default More closings...

Over the last few days, more closings have occurred around the Charleston area.

Johnny Dangerfield's empire of dealerships, which was 5 all over the state nine months ago, with dealers in Easley and Myrtle Beach, is down to a used car dealer in Moncks Corner and his Isuzu dealer, as his Subaru dealer on Savannah Highway has closed.

Due to his greediness, buying both the Subaru and Suzuki franchises, now the Charleston market has neither of those franchises, making us one of the largest markets in the nation without those. The closest Subaru dealers now are in Conway, Columbia, and Savannah.

Also, Bobby Hartin's Sports Grill, a sports bar on Sam Rittenberg Blvd, one of the best ones in town, is closing after this week, as Bobby Hartin has lost 40% of his business since the beginning of the year.

Viking could not make a go at the Suburu dealership either. I think we just are not a strong market for Suburu since the biggest allure is the AWD. Also I think it might have been better to relocate it to either MT P or somewhere in North Chuck or Summerville.

I've also heard some questionable things about Johnny's so I am not going to morn the loss.
